1C-Bitrix 25.700.0
Загрузка...
Поиск...
Не найдено
replacement.php
См. документацию.
1<?
2namespace Bitrix\Sale\Location\Comparator;
3
5{
6 public static function getLocalityTypes()
7 {
8 return array(
9 'РАБОЧИЙ ПОСЁЛОК' => array(),
10 'ПОСЁЛОК ГОРОДСКОГО ТИПА' => array('ПГТ'),
11 'ПОСЁЛОК' => array('П', 'ПОС', 'ПОСЕЛОК'),
12 'АУЛ' => array(),
13 'СЕЛО' => array('C'),
14 'ХУТОР' => array('Х'),
15 'ДЕРЕВНЯ' => array('Д', 'ДЕР'),
16 'СТАНИЦА' => array('СТ-ЦА', 'СТАН')
17 );
18 }
19
20 public static function getRegionTypes()
21 {
22 return array(
23 'ОБЛАСТЬ' => array('ОБЛ'),
24 'АВТОНОМНЫЙ ОКРУГ' => array('АО', 'АВТ ОКРУГ'),
25 'РЕСПУБЛИКА' => array('РЕСП')
26 );
27 }
28
29 public static function getRegionVariants()
30 {
31 return array(
32 'ЧУВАШИЯ' => 'ЧУВАШСКАЯ',
33 'МОСКВА' => 'МОСКОВСКАЯ ОБЛАСТЬ',
34 'САНКТ-ПЕТЕРБУРГ' => 'ЛЕНИНГРАДСКАЯ ОБЛАСТЬ',
35 'УДМУРТИЯ' => 'УДМУРТСКАЯ',
36 'САХА /ЯКУТИЯ/ РЕСП' => 'РЕСПУБЛИКА САХА (ЯКУТИЯ)',
37 'ХАНТЫ-МАНСИЙСКИЙ АВТОНОМНЫЙ ОКРУГ - ЮГРА АО' => 'ХАНТЫ-МАНСИЙСКИЙ АВТОНОМНЫЙ ОКРУГ',
38 'ЕВРЕЙСКАЯ АОБЛ' => 'ЕВРЕЙСКАЯ АВТОНОМНАЯ ОБЛАСТЬ'
39 );
40 }
41
42 public static function getCountryVariants()
43 {
44 return array(
45 'РФ' => 'РОССИЯ',
46 'РОССИЙСКАЯ ФЕДЕРАЦИЯ' => 'РОССИЯ'
47 );
48 }
49
50 public static function isCountryRussia($countryName)
51 {
52 return in_array(
53 mb_strtoupper(trim(
54 $countryName
55 )),
56 array(
57 'РФ',
58 'РОССИЙСКАЯ ФЕДЕРАЦИЯ',
59 'РОССИЯ'
60 )
61 );
62 }
63
64 public static function getDistrictTypes()
65 {
66 return array(
67 'РАЙОН' => array('Р-Н', 'Р-ОН')
68 );
69 }
70
71 public static function changeYoE($string)
72 {
73 return str_replace('Ё', 'Е', $string);
74 }
75}
static isCountryRussia($countryName)
Определения replacement.php:50
static changeYoE($string)
Определения replacement.php:71
</td ></tr ></table ></td ></tr >< tr >< td class="bx-popup-label bx-width30"><?=GetMessage("PAGE_NEW_TAGS")?> array( $site)
Определения file_new.php:804